Thomas Tusser

Thomas Tusser (* October 19, 1524 in Rivenhall, Essex, † May 3, 1580 in London) was an English poet and author of agricultural work.

Life

Tusser came from a noble family from Essex and was educated at Eton and at King's College, Cambridge. He came as a musician and singer at the court of Lord William Paget. After ten years, he retired and settled in Suffolk as a farmer, where he his writing "A Good Hundreth Points of Husbandrie " wrote ( 1557). She was later to " Five Hundred Points of Good Husbandrie " ( 1573) extended and often reprinted in the following century. However Tusser was not successful as a farmer. He died in debt in a London prison.
